About the Role
Portmanteau Pictures is looking for an enthusiastic and organised Production Intern to work directly on feature film development projects. This is a hands-on role where you’ll gain an understanding of how film projects are developed and financed.

What You’ll Be Doing

  • Helping out with day-to-day tasks like scheduling, emails, and keeping things on track.

  • Doing research to support current projects — everything from story ideas to funding opportunities.

  • Assisting with pitch decks, treatments, and production paperwork.

  • Getting involved with pre-production and production logistics (call sheets, locations, crew lists).

  • Pitching in on set or in post-production when needed.

  • Generally being an extra set of eyes, ears, and hands for the Producer.
